The residue testing market size is expected to see strong growth in the next few years. It will grow to $7.84 billion in 2030 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 8.2%. The growth in the forecast period can be attributed to increasing demand for certified food quality, rising export compliance needs, growing emphasis on residue free products, expanding processed food monitoring, rising focus on agricultural safety. Major trends in the forecast period include increasing focus on food safety compliance, growing adoption of advanced analytical testing methods, rising demand for high sensitivity contaminant detection, expanding application in export quality certification, increasing emphasis on consumer health protection.
The growing demand for processed food is expected to support the expansion of the residue testing market going forward. Processed food includes food products that have undergone mechanical, physical, thermal, or chemical processing during manufacturing. Rising consumption of processed foods increases both production volumes and the complexity of supply chains, often involving extensive use of agricultural inputs. The globalization of food supply chains further intensifies the need for comprehensive residue testing to comply with strict regulatory standards, particularly as processed foods are widely traded across international markets. For instance, in April 2024, according to a report by the National Association of Convenience Stores (NACS), a US-based trade association, total industry foodservice sales - including prepared foods, commissary items, and dispensed beverages - accounted for 26.9% of in-store sales in 2023, up from 25.6% in 2022, with prepared food sales per store per month increasing by 12.2%. Therefore, the increasing demand for processed food is driving the growth of the residue testing market.
Companies operating in the residue testing market are increasingly developing mobile residue testing laboratories designed to support applications such as tea leaf testing, improving efficiency and accuracy in detecting pesticide residues and contaminants. These mobile laboratories enable on-site testing, which shortens result turnaround times and allows for immediate corrective actions when unsafe residue levels are identified. This approach reflects the growing emphasis on quality assurance within the tea industry. For example, in June 2024, Eurofins Agro Laboratories, a Luxembourg-based company, introduced a mobile residue testing lab that enables rapid on-site analysis and enhances quality control efficiency. The mobile lab is equipped with advanced analytical technologies, including high-performance liquid chromatography (HPLC) and gas chromatography-mass spectrometry (GC-MS), which are essential for precise chemical analysis, including the measurement of caffeine and polyphenol content as key indicators of tea quality.
In January 2023, Smithers Group Inc., a US-based provider of testing, consulting, and compliance services, acquired ResChem Analytical Limited for an undisclosed amount. This acquisition was intended to strengthen Smithers’ pesticide residue testing capabilities by incorporating advanced analytical method validation, field residue studies, and good laboratory practice (GLP)-compliant residue chemistry services to support regulatory submissions in the agrochemical sector. ResChem Analytical Limited is a UK-based company specializing in pesticide residue analysis, storage stability studies, ecotoxicology residue testing, and analytical support for operator exposure and environmental residue programs.
